A brand new film follows five men as they set sail on the Dream Boat for an all-gay cruise – but is it as perfect as it sounds?

“Far from their families and political restrictions, we follow five men from five countries on the quest for their dreams,” a synopsis reads.

“The cruise promises seven days of sunshine, love, and freedom – but on board are also their personal stories, their doubts and uncertainties…”

Marek, Dipankar, Philippe, Ramzi and Martin let a camera crew follow them through the ups and downs during their dream vacation.

However, as you can see in the official trailer, what at first feels like a hedonistic paradise quickly unfurls into an emotional shipwreck for some of the holidayers.

From director and writer Tristan Ferland Milewski, the film has toured across the world this year playing at festivals.

Dream Boat has received positive reviews on its travels, and was an official selection at Outfest in Los Angeles.

It’s due to be released as a digital download, DVD and Blu-ray in the near future.
